Is there a way to use Google Sheets to remove data from a specific cell based on its content?


Is there a way that if data is found in a particular cell then it removes that data. I thought to put a space in, but then makes the if data exists / not exist filters not work. Anyone know if that’s possible? Thanks! 

Best answer by Lars

Hi @Mnevels,

As you’ve found there isn’t a way to properly clear a single field at a time. It’s something we’ve heard several times and are looking at potential solutions.

For now, as you’ve explored, most users will put in placeholder data like “n/a” and use that for filtering.
